Why People Move to Moving from Indiana to Maine

People relocate from Indiana to Maine for various reasons including job opportunities, lifestyle changes, and family connections. Maine's natural environment and quality of life attract those seeking a different pace and setting.

Pros and Cons of Moving

Beautiful Coastline: Maine offers stunning Atlantic coast experiences that landlocked Indiana cannot provide. The rocky shores, lighthouse scenery, and lobster culture are completely different from Midwest living.
Four Distinct Seasons: Maine's seasons are more dramatic than Indiana's, with spectacular fall foliage and proper winter beauty. The seasonal changes are genuinely more impressive.
Outdoor Paradise: Maine offers excellent hunting, fishing, and wilderness experiences in pristine environments that make Indiana's outdoor opportunities look limited.
Harsh, Long Winters: Maine winters are more brutal and longer than Indiana's already challenging cold season. The heating costs and short summer make Indiana winters seem mild.
Very Limited Economy: Maine's job market is much smaller than Indiana's manufacturing economy. Career opportunities are severely restricted outside tourism and natural resources.
High Living Costs: Despite lower wages, Maine has high costs for heating, food, and everyday items. The expenses might exceed Indiana's affordable lifestyle while offering fewer amenities.

Are movers from Indiana to Maine required to have interstate licenses?

Yes, moving companies operating between states must be licensed and registered with the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ance and protection.
